Fort Wayne FC Park – construction description

In 2019, a new soccer club, Fort Wayne FC, was founded in Fort Wayne, the second most populous city in Indiana. The new team joined the competition in 2021, starting with participation in the semi-professional USL League Two.

From the outset, the team had ambitions to play at a higher level – in the professional USL League One (de facto the third level in the US). The club also aimed to build a new stadium and purchased land for its construction in 2021.

The breakthrough announcements came at the turn of 2024 and 2025. In November 2024, the club unveiled plans for a new stadium, and in February 2025, it was announced that the team would compete in USL League One starting in the 2026 season.

Construction of the new stadium began in April 2025 and is scheduled to be completed in early 2026, before the start of the new season, in which Fort Wayne FC will make its debut in USL League One.

The new stadium will be a soccer-specific facility with a capacity of 9,280 spectators. Tall, covered stands are planned on three sides, while a semi-open space with a large video screen is envisioned behind the south goal. The facility will be located in the western suburbs, approximately 5 miles (8 km) from downtown.
